The Benefits Of Using A Waste Burner

Written by

in

In today’s world, the issue of waste management is becoming increasingly important. With the growing population and consumption rates, the amount of waste being generated is also on the rise. This poses a serious threat to the environment and public health if not properly managed. One solution to reduce the volume of waste going into landfills is by using a waste burner.

A waste burner, also known as an incinerator, is a device that burns waste materials at high temperatures to convert them into ash, flue gas, and heat. This process is known as waste-to-energy, and it offers several advantages over traditional waste disposal methods.

One of the main benefits of using a waste burner is that it reduces the volume of waste that ends up in landfills. By burning the waste, the volume is significantly reduced, which in turn minimizes the amount of space needed for landfill sites. This is especially important in densely populated areas where land is scarce, and landfill space is limited.

Another benefit of using a waste burner is that it helps to reduce greenhouse gas emissions. When organic waste decomposes in landfills, it produces methane gas, which is a potent greenhouse gas that contributes to climate change. By incinerating the waste instead, the amount of methane released into the atmosphere is greatly reduced, helping to mitigate the effects of global warming.

Furthermore, waste burners can generate energy in the form of heat and electricity. The heat produced during the incineration process can be used to generate steam, which in turn can be used to produce electricity. This process, known as waste-to-energy, helps to reduce reliance on fossil fuels for energy production and contributes to a more sustainable energy mix.

In addition to these environmental benefits, waste burners also offer economic advantages. By reducing the volume of waste going to landfills, municipalities can save on landfill costs and transportation expenses. Furthermore, the energy generated from the waste burner can be sold back to the grid, providing an additional revenue stream for municipalities.

Despite these benefits, waste burners have been met with some opposition from environmental groups and communities concerned about air pollution. Burning waste can emit air pollutants such as particulate matter, nitrogen oxides, and sulfur dioxide, which can have negative impacts on air quality and public health. To address these concerns, modern waste burners are equipped with advanced pollution control technologies to minimize emissions and ensure compliance with strict environmental regulations.
